Fort Slocum Lives!
The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New York District, the Westchester County Historical Society, the City of New Rochelle Public Library, the Fort Slocum Alumni & Friends Organization and TetraTech have created an online archive devoted to the now-demolished Fort Slocum
http://davidsisland.westchesterarchives.com
“Fort Slocum is gone, but not forgotten. The virtual archive is etched into the internet, and will be a lasting memorial to those who served at Fort Slocum, and to the contribution of Davids Island to the history of the United States and the local community,” said Gregory J. Goepfert, Project Manager,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, New York District.
